Conversion formula

The conversion factor from cubic feet to cubic meters is 0.0283168467117, which means that 1 cubic foot is equal to 0.0283168467117 cubic meters:

1 ft3 = 0.0283168467117 m3

To convert 126.4 cubic feet into cubic meters we have to multiply 126.4 by the conversion factor in order to get the volume amount from cubic feet to cubic meters. We can also form a simple proportion to calculate the result:

1 ft3 → 0.0283168467117 m3

126.4 ft3 → V(m3)

Solve the above proportion to obtain the volume V in cubic meters:

V(m3) = 126.4 ft3 × 0.0283168467117 m3

V(m3) = 3.5792494243589 m3

The final result is:

126.4 ft3 → 3.5792494243589 m3

We conclude that 126.4 cubic feet is equivalent to 3.5792494243589 cubic meters:

126.4 cubic feet = 3.5792494243589 cubic meters
